Arthrography of the Metatarsophalangeal Joint

Abstract
Arthrography has been an extremely useful tool in the diagnosis of various intra-articular disorders of multiple joints. To date, little has been written regarding the technique and value of arthrography of the metatarsophalangeal (MTP) joints of the foot. The purpose of this paper is to briefly describe the technique, demonstrate a normal arthrogram of the MTP joint, and provide case descriptions in which arthrography has been useful in diagnosis of intra-articular problems related to the MTP joint.
